How does a Task Force Sales Manager typically integrate with existing sales teams during assignments?

A Task Force Sales Manager often joins organizations on a temporary or project basis to address specific sales challenges, such as launching new products, covering for vacancies, or boosting performance in underperforming markets. They quickly assess the team's strengths and processes, collaborate closely with both frontline sales staff and leadership, and implement targeted strategies to drive results. Effective integration requires strong communication skills, adaptability, and the ability to build rapport rapidly, ensuring minimal disruption while achieving sales goals.

What is a Task Force Sales Manager?

A Task Force Sales Manager is a sales professional who is temporarily assigned to support a company or property, often in the hospitality or hotel industry, during periods of transition or high demand. Their primary responsibility is to boost sales performance, fill in for absent staff, or help open new locations. They are typically experts at quickly assessing sales needs, implementing strategies, and training teams before moving on to their next assignment. This role requires adaptability, strong leadership skills, and the ability to achieve results in a short timeframe.

Job description

Overview

The Sales Manager must consistently and profitably meet vehicle sales quotas through expert management and leadership of the sales team and by forecasting sales and maintaining proper inventory levels in terms of amount and vehicle types. In addition, the Sales Manager hires, trains, and monitors team member performance; resolves customer complaints; and helps with closings when necessary. The ideal candidate has some post-secondary education (degree, coursework, certification, etc.), at least two years of experience in a large-volume dealership, and some supervisory or management experience. He or she must have a strong business acumen and sales aptitude and a willingness to accept full accountability for sales targets. Excellent communication and interpersonal skills and strong leadership and motivational skills are essential.
